Why These Are the Top Roofing Contractors in Harlan

The roofing market in Harlan, KY, is heavily influenced by its location in the Appalachian Mountains. Contractors must be adept at dealing with significant weather events, including heavy snowfall in winter, strong winds, and severe thunderstorms with hail in spring and summer. This leads to a high demand for storm damage repair, leak mitigation, and durable roofing materials like metal that can shed snow and resist wind uplift. A strong reputation for quality workmanship, understanding of local codes, and expertise in navigating insurance claims for weather-related damage are critical for top contractors in this region.

1What is the typical cost range for a new asphalt shingle roof in Harlan, and what factors influence the price?

For a standard single-family home in Harlan, a full asphalt shingle roof replacement typically ranges from $8,500 to $15,000. Key factors include the roof's size and pitch, the need for decking repair (common with older homes in the area), and the quality of shingles chosen. Local material and labor costs, along with the complexity of navigating Harlan's mountainous terrain, also directly impact the final estimate.

2When is the best time of year to schedule roofing work in Harlan, Kentucky?

The ideal windows are late spring (May-June) and early fall (September-October). These periods typically offer milder, drier weather compared to the humid, storm-prone summers and the cold, unpredictable winters in the Appalachian region. Scheduling during these seasons helps avoid project delays from rain, high winds, or ice, and ensures proper shingle adhesion.

3Are there any local Harlan or Kentucky regulations I need to be aware of for a roof replacement?

Yes. In Harlan, you will likely need a building permit from the city or Harlan County for a full re-roof. Kentucky's building code, based on the International Residential Code (IRC), sets standards for wind resistance and ice barrier requirements. A reputable local roofer will handle this permitting process and ensure your new roof meets the specific wind uplift requirements for our region.

4How do I choose a reliable roofing contractor in Harlan?

Prioritize contractors who are locally established, licensed, and carry full insurance, including workers' compensation. Ask for references from recent projects in the county and verify their standing with the Kentucky Attorney General's office. A trustworthy Harlan roofer will provide a detailed, written estimate, explain the workflow for our hilly terrain, and have a strong reputation for navigating the area's specific weather challenges.

5What are the most common roofing problems for homes in Harlan due to the local climate?

The most frequent issues are wind damage from strong Appalachian storms, ice dam formation in winter valleys, and moisture-related problems like moss and algae growth due to high humidity and shaded, wooded lots. Regular inspections for loose or missing shingles, ensuring proper attic ventilation, and keeping gutters clean are critical preventative measures for Harlan homeowners.
